COVID-19 – Guidance for Isolating in Apartments

This guide for residents and Body Corporate Committees outlines the prevention and control procedures for COVID-19 cases self-isolating in apartments. Dwellings with 10 or more units, that are either multi-storey or multiple titles under the one roof with one entry and exit to the building fall under the Unit Titles Act 2010 and will have a Body Corporate in place to carry out the general management of the building. Body Corporates can have a Committee who provides this management function, and Committees may appoint a Building Manager to oversee the day-to-day maintenance and running of the building.

Meetings:

Obviously, this is a fluid and currently rapidly escalating issue and we will continue to host general and committee meetings but, for now, our presence will be limited to a virtual environment. Use of video and teleconference technology will play a vital role in reducing the impact of COVID-19 on people and businesses.

We have various options available to conduct meetings by video and teleconference that will enable you to participate via your own controlled environment.  Participation by way of proxy or postal voting is also available for everyone as usual.
